Accrue Enhances Network Collector App

Mar 4, 1999

Accrue Software, a provider of e-business
measurement and reporting tools, delivered an enhanced version of Accrue
Insight’s Network Collector tool for gathering and analyzing data.

The enhancements enable complex, high-volume Web sites to collect and analyze
both dynamic content and customer demographic data submitted in Web site
registration forms or stored in cookies, the company said.

The enhanced Network Collector enables any site, including sites served by
dynamic content engines such as Vignette’s StoryServer, to be analyzed with a
single solution, the company said.

The enhanced Network Collector captures HTTP POST parameters along with Web
server information ensuring that any combination of static and dynamic content
can be analyzed.

Also, while site visitors may enter demographic information into registration
forms, this information is often not correlated with visitor activity data.
Now, Accrue’s Network Collector is designed to capture this data as well as other
data stored in cookies. By combining customer activity and demographic data,
Accrue Insight enables more in-depth analysis of site activity and individual
customer behavior, the company said.

Accrue’s enhanced Network Collector runs on Sun Solaris 2.5/2.6 and is scheduled for
availability in early April 1999. Pricing for Accrue Insight begins at $17,000.
